The Digital Service Provider (DSP) market is a segment of the telecommunications and networks industry that provides digital services to customers. These services include voice, data, and video services, as well as managed services such as cloud computing, storage, and security. DSPs are typically large companies that own and operate their own networks, and they are responsible for providing services to customers. They are also responsible for maintaining and upgrading their networks to ensure that they are up to date with the latest technology.
DSPs are typically divided into two categories: traditional service providers and new entrants. Traditional service providers are typically large companies that have been in the industry for many years, while new entrants are typically smaller companies that are entering the market.
